Maxine Holland Sumner, age 81, of Cadiz, KY, passed away Saturday, May 14, 2011, at Regional Medical Center in Madisonville, KY. Mrs. Sumner had worked at the former Elk Brand Manufacturing in Cadiz, KY and she was a member of Liberty Point Baptist Church. She was survived by: Husband - William A. "Bill" Sumner, Cadiz, KY, One Son & Daughter-In-Law - Donnie & Shelia Holland, Cadiz, KY, One Daughter & Son-In-Law - Jennifer & Ernie Baker, Cadiz, KY, One Sister & Brother-In-Law - Irene & T.O. Edmonds, Cadiz, KY, Three Grandchildren- John Holland, Darla Thomas & Amanda Baker, Three Great Grandchildren- Colson Thomas, Kaylee Holland & Ethan Hughes. She was preceded in death by: Father - Dewey Colson, Mother - Ada Mohon Colson, 1st Husband - Joe Holland, Three Brothers - Seldon Colson, Clint Colson & Clyde Colson, One Sister - Ruth Colson. Arrangements are being handled by Goodwin Funeral Home, Inc., 138 Main St. -P.O. Box 2050 Cadiz, KY 42211-031 in Cadiz, KY where the family will receive friends after 4:00 PM on Monday, May 16, 2011. Funeral Service will be at Goodwin Funeral Home at 2:00 PM Tuesday, May 17, 2011 with the Reverend Irvin Darnall officiating. Burial will follow at East Cemetery in Cadiz, KY. Memorial Contributions can be made to: American Red Cross, Cadiz Chapter.
